Overview
R5F52306AGNE#20 from Renesas is a 32-bit RXv2 microcontroller operating at up to 54 MHz, featuring an integrated IEEE 754-compliant FPU, 256 KB on-chip flash, 32 KB SRAM, and 8 KB data flash. It delivers 88.56 DMIPS and supports real-time control in industrial HMI and sensor-edge applications requiring deterministic timing, low-power operation, and secure firmware updates.
For engineers reviewing the R5F52306AGNE#20 datasheet, R5F52306AGNE#20 pinout, R5F52306AGNE#20 application, or R5F52306AGNE#20 equivalent, this MCU provides verified support for USB 2.0 full-speed device mode, CAN 2.0B (1 Mbps), 24-channel 12-bit ADC with 0.83 µs conversion, dual 12-bit DAC outputs, capacitive touch sensing (up to 24 keys), and TSIP-Lite hardware encryption - all within a 48-pin HWQFN package rated for −40 to +105°C.
Technical Context
The R5F52306AGNE#20 implements the RXv2 CPU core with Harvard architecture, 5-stage pipeline, and variable-length instructions enabling ultra-compact code. Its clock system integrates PLL, USB-dedicated PLL (4/6/8/12 MHz), sub-clock oscillator (32.768 kHz), and CAC for frequency accuracy measurement - allowing independent ICLK (54 MHz), PCLKA/B/D (up to 54/32/54 MHz), and BCLK/FCLK (32 MHz) domains.
Peripheral coordination is managed via ELC, enabling event-triggered module activation without CPU intervention - critical for low-power operation. The MCU includes MPU, on-chip debugging (FINE interface), and IEC60730-compliant self-test features for A/D, IWDT, clock accuracy, and RAM, confirming suitability for functional safety-aware designs.
Key Specifications
| Parameter | Value and Actual Design Meaning |
|---|---|
| CPU Core | RXv2 32-bit CISC Harvard core with 5-stage pipeline, 88.56 DMIPS @ 54 MHz |
| Max Operating Frequency | 54 MHz system clock (ICLK); enables real-time deterministic execution in motor control and sensor fusion |
| Memory | 256 KB flash (code/data), 32 KB SRAM (no wait states), 8 KB data flash (1M erase/program cycles) |
| Analog Peripherals | 24-channel 12-bit ADC (0.83 µs min. conversion), 2× 12-bit DAC (0.4–AVCC0−0.5 V output), 2× comparator units |
| Communication | USB 2.0 full-speed device (12 Mbps), CAN 2.0B (1 Mbps), 6× SCI, 1× I2C, 1× RSPI, 1× SSI, no SDHI or external bus |
| Security & Safety | TSIP-Lite AES-128/256 (GCM/ECB/CBC), true RNG, MPU, IEC60730 self-diagnostic support for ADC/IWDT/CAC/RAM |
| Package & Temp | PWQN0048KB-A: 48-pin HWQFN, 7 × 7 mm, 0.5 mm pitch; operating range −40 to +105°C (G version) |
Pinout & Package
PWQN0048KB-A is a 48-pin wettable flank QFN package (7 × 7 mm, 0.5 mm pitch) with exposed thermal pad, optimized for automated optical inspection and thermal performance in space-constrained industrial modules.
| Pin/Terminal | Circuit Role | Design Meaning |
|---|---|---|
| VCC, VSS | Power supply and ground | Dual 1.8–5.5 V supply domain; supports single-supply operation with internal regulation |
| XTAL, EXTAL | Main clock oscillator inputs | Accepts 1–20 MHz crystal or external clock; enables precise timing for USB and CAN synchronization |
| USB_VBUS, USB_DP, USB_DM | USB transceiver interface | Full-speed USB device interface with internal pull-ups; VBUS detection enables BC1.2 charging negotiation |
| TXD0, RXD0 | SCI0 asynchronous serial I/O | UART interface for debug console or host communication; supports bit-rate modulation for noise immunity |
| CTX00–CTX23 | Capacitive touch sense inputs | Supports self-capacitance configuration for up to 24 touch keys; driven by CTSU peripheral with digital filtering |
| AD00–AD23 | Analog input channels | 24 dedicated ADC input pins; sampling time programmable per channel for mixed-signal signal conditioning |
| DA0, DA1 | Digital-to-analog outputs | Two buffered 12-bit DAC outputs; voltage range 0.4 V to AVCC0 − 0.5 V for analog actuator control |
| RESET | Active-low reset input | Asynchronous reset pin supporting external power-on or watchdog-initiated recovery |
Key Features
| Feature | Design Value |
|---|---|
| Floating-point unit (FPU) | IEEE 754-compliant 32-bit single-precision arithmetic accelerates sensor fusion and PID control math |
| Event Link Controller (ELC) | Enables 61 event sources to trigger peripheral actions (e.g., timer start, ADC conversion) without CPU wake-up |
| Low-power timer (LPT) | 16-bit counter running on sub-clock or IWDT oscillator during software standby mode for periodic wake-up |
| Capacitive Touch Sensing Unit (CTSU) | Hardware-accelerated touch scanning with built-in noise rejection; supports 24-key self-capacitance layout |
| Trusted Secure IP (TSIP-Lite) | AES-128/256 encryption engine with key protection, GCM authenticated encryption, and true random number generator |
| IEC60730 compliance support | Integrated diagnostic assistance for ADC disconnection detection, IWDT clock validation, RAM test (DOC), and CAC accuracy check |

Equivalent & Alternatives
The following parts are listed as comparable options for similar 32-bit industrial MCU applications.
| Alternative Part | Technical Difference | Application Difference | Selection Advice |
|---|---|---|---|
| R5F52305AGNE#U0 | 128 KB flash, 32 KB SRAM, no data flash; same package, peripherals, and temp grade | Limited firmware footprint; unsuitable for complex USB stack + application code | Select when application size fits ≤128 KB and background data logging is unnecessary |
| R5F52316AGNE#U0 | 256 KB flash, 32 KB SRAM, 8 KB data flash, adds SDHI and external bus support | Enables local SD card logging and memory-mapped peripheral expansion not present in R5F52306AGNE#20 | Choose when SD host interface or CS-based memory expansion is required alongside identical core/peripheral set |
Compared with R5F52306AGNE#20, R5F52305AGNE#U0 reduces code storage but retains identical security and analog features, while R5F52316AGNE#U0 adds SDHI and external bus capability - making it suitable for data-logging gateways where R5F52306AGNE#20 serves best in compact, USB/CAN-focused edge nodes.

FAQ
What is the maximum operating frequency and CPU performance of the R5F52306AGNE#20?
The R5F52306AGNE#20 operates at a maximum system clock frequency of 54 MHz using its RXv2 CPU core, delivering 88.56 DMIPS. This performance level enables real-time execution of complex control algorithms, USB protocol stacks, and sensor fusion tasks without external acceleration. The core supports single-cycle instruction execution for most operations and includes a hardware divider with two-cycle minimum latency.
Does the R5F52306AGNE#20 support USB device functionality, and what speed modes are available?
Yes, the R5F52306AGNE#20 integrates a full-speed USB 2.0 device controller compliant with USB Specification Rev. 2.0, supporting 12 Mbps data transfer. It also implements BC1.2 battery charging detection and provides internal VBUS sensing. The USB transceiver operates without external components when VCC is 4.0–5.5 V, and the R5F52306AGNE#20 supports CDC ACM and HID class implementations out of the box.
What analog peripherals are included in the R5F52306AGNE#20, and how are they configured?
The R5F52306AGNE#20 includes a 24-channel 12-bit successive-approximation ADC (S12ADE) with 0.83 µs minimum conversion time at 54 MHz ADCLK, two 12-bit DAC channels (R12DAA), two analog comparators (CMPBa), and an on-chip temperature sensor (TEMPSA). ADC sampling time is configurable per channel, and DAC outputs range from 0.4 V to AVCC0 − 0.5 V. All analog functions are accessible via dedicated pins mapped in the PWQN0048KB-A package.
Is the R5F52306AGNE#20 qualified for extended temperature operation, and what is its industrial rating?
Yes, the R5F52306AGNE#20 is the G-version part, rated for operation from −40 to +105°C ambient temperature. This qualification meets industrial-grade requirements for deployment in harsh environments such as factory automation controllers, outdoor sensor enclosures, and motor drive cabinets where thermal stability and long-term reliability are critical. The part uses the PWQN0048KB-A HWQFN package with wettable flanks for enhanced solder joint inspection.
What security features does the R5F52306AGNE#20 provide through TSIP-Lite?
The R5F52306AGNE#20 integrates TSIP-Lite, offering AES-128/256 encryption in ECB, CBC, GCM, and CTR modes; CMAC and XTS authentication; SHA-256 hash generation; and a true random number generator. Key management prevents unauthorized access to the encryption engine, and keys are protected against physical and side-channel attacks. These capabilities enable secure boot, firmware update signing, and encrypted sensor data packaging within the R5F52306AGNE#20 itself.
